			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><strong>Q: I want my rehearsal dinner to be casual. Do I need to assign seating?</strong></p>
<p>A: Yes! If you are planning anything other than a free-seating picnic on the lawn or cocktail party, I would highly recommend assigning seating for your rehearsal dinner. Reason being:  guests like to feel like they have a seat reserved. We&#8217;ve all attended events where people rush into the room and prop the chairs up against the table to save their spot, right? Not only does it ruin the decor you have worked so hard on, but it creates anxious energy. Save your guests and yourself the stress and worry that you won&#8217;t have a seat, and assign them. You do not have to specifically assign each chair, just simply designate a table. This creates an informality where guests can still choose their specific seat but they feel more at ease that they have been kindly thought of, and their attendance has been reserved.</p>
<p>I <span style="text-decoration: underline;">do</span> recommend assigning the bride &amp; groom specific seats. Your guests will want to see your smiling faces. So make sure to pick a primo spot!</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>This past weekend I was a guest at the <a title="Fogarty Winery" href="www.fogartywinery.com" target="_blank">Thomas Fogarty Winery</a> Open House. It&#8217;s a spectacular venue nestled up off of Skyline Road. What I loved about this event was the education component that Ellie Warner and her team of designers added. Wedding planner Janece Shellooe of <a title="Every Elegant Detail" href="http://www.everyelegantdetail.com" target="_blank">Every Elegant Detail</a> and floral designer Amy Burke of <a title="Amy Burke Designs" href="http://www.amyburkedesigns.com" target="_blank">Amy Burke Designs </a>put together three tablescapes to showcase the different levels and price points of design. Rentals were provided by <a title="Hartmann Studios" href="http://www.hartmannstudios.com" target="_blank">Hartmann Studios</a> and paper design by <a title="Rachel Hanson" href="http://www.rachelhansondesigns.blogspot.com/" target="_blank">Rachel Hanson</a>.</p>
<p>It&#8217;s often very inspiring to see beautiful tabletop photos but often difficult to determine the price and complexity that may be involved in creating them. This was a great way to compare and contrast three designs side to side.</p>
<p><strong>Can you guess the cost for each 8-person table?</strong> (Scroll down slowly. I&#8217;ve listed the answers under each photo)</p>
<p><strong><a href="http://wellrehearsed.com/blog/wp-content/uploads/IMG_4518_439.jpg"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-153" title="IMG_4518_439" src="http://wellrehearsed.com/blog/wp-content/uploads/IMG_4518_439.jpg" alt="" width="439" height="585" /></a><br />
</strong></p>
<p style="text-align: center;">Rentals: $70</p>
<p style="text-align: center;">Floral: $70</p>
<p style="text-align: center;">Paper Design: $40</p>
<p style="text-align: center;"><strong>Total: $180</strong></p>
<p><a href="http://wellrehearsed.com/blog/wp-content/uploads/IMG_4514_439.jpg"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-152" title="IMG_4514_439" src="http://wellrehearsed.com/blog/wp-content/uploads/IMG_4514_439.jpg" alt="" width="439" height="585" /></a></p>
<p style="text-align: center;">Rentals: $225</p>
<p style="text-align: center;">Floral: $85</p>
<p style="text-align: center;">Paper Design: $100</p>
<p style="text-align: center;"><strong>Total: $410</strong></p>
<p style="text-align: center;">
<p><a href="http://wellrehearsed.com/blog/wp-content/uploads/IMG_4526_439.jpg"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-154" title="IMG_4526_439" src="http://wellrehearsed.com/blog/wp-content/uploads/IMG_4526_439.jpg" alt="" width="439" height="585" /></a></p>
<p style="text-align: center;">Rentals: $285</p>
<p style="text-align: center;">Floral: $620</p>
<p style="text-align: center;">Paper Design: $130</p>
<p style="text-align: center;"><strong>Total: $1,035</strong></p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>A tale of two coasts. Josselyn grew up in the bay area looking west while Matt&#8217;s home was in Cape Cod looking east. The goal was to bring the feeling of the two coasts together without being too overbearingly nautical or “beachy.&#8221; Calming colors of slate blue, light blue, sandy tan and crisp white were the main colors of the event. Tables were covered in &#8220;<a title="Timeless Ticking" href="http://www.latavolalinen.com/linens.asp?cid=3&amp;tid=535" target="_blank">timeless ticking</a>&#8221; wedgewood linens and decorated with vases of sand, sea shells, whispy sea grass as well as vintage boat lanterns. Accent tables were draped in &#8220;<a title="Sundance" href="http://www.latavolalinen.com/linens.asp?cid=3&amp;tid=524" target="_blank">sundance</a>&#8221; linen, reminiscent of quilted beach blankets.</p>
<p>Guests watched the beautiful sunset behind the Golden Gate Bridge while dining on delicious New England Clam Chowder (a special request from the mother-of-the-groom).</p>
